Q1 2026 earnings summary
6 May, 2026Executive summary
Revenue increased to 621.6 MSEK from 608.6 MSEK year-over-year, mainly due to higher sales in Go Nordic Cruiseline after prior year dockings of key vessels.
Adjusted EBIT was -192.7 MSEK (-177.3), reflecting expected seasonal weakness and higher depreciation and project costs.
Net result after tax improved to -144.0 MSEK from -225.2 MSEK, aided by positive unrealized currency effects.
Construction of Gotland Horizon X began in February, with delivery planned for H2 2028 and service start in 2029.
Agreement signed in April to acquire 30% of Nordic Ferry Infrastructure for ~510 MEUR, pending regulatory approval.
Financial highlights
Revenue: 621.6 MSEK (608.6), up 2.1% year-over-year.
Adjusted EBITDA: -73.3 MSEK (-80.3); Adjusted EBIT: -192.7 MSEK (-177.3).
Net result after tax: -144.0 MSEK (-225.2); EPS after tax: -57.6 SEK (-90.1).
Operating cash flow: 9.1 MSEK (30.9).
Investments: 380.9 MSEK (766.5), mainly for Gotland Horizon X.
Outlook and guidance
Seasonal pattern expected to continue, with improved results anticipated in high season.
Expansion strategy focused on sustainable maritime infrastructure, including the NFI acquisition.
Anticipation of government support to lower travel costs for Gotland residents and potential changes to tonnage tax.
